EY’s Entity Compliance & Governance (“ECG”) team are looking for a Manager to join our dynamic team of experienced company secretaries. This is a great opportunity to become part of a global professional services firm, work with a variety of clients on exciting projects, and develop your management and leadership skills. You will engage with a diverse range of well-known clients and interact with key senior stakeholders, providing you with invaluable exposure and networking opportunities.
We support our clients to achieve their governance, compliance and business objectives, your role will involve building relationships with those clients and managing a team to deliver exceptional company secretarial advice and client service. You will have strong company secretarial skills and the ability to communicate with a variety of stakeholders.
